Introduction

Rock speakers have become a necessity in the outdoor audio entertainment market. Having outdoor
speakers in your backyard that blend in introduces an audio element while remaining invisible. Rock
speakers transform your backyard and pool area into a party zone.
Earthquake Sound Corporation has designed and manufactured speakers for over 25 years.
experience was put to the test when designing the ROCK-on line of outdoor rock speakers. In addition to
designing the product to produce accurate sound, it must blend into any environment while handling a variety
of hard weather conditions.
The Granite-52 speakers and Granite-10D subwoofer, part of the new ROCK-on outdoor speaker series, are
specifically designed to imitate a rock appearance and easily blend in with any outdoor environment. Made
with UV treated, weather-resistant enclosure materials and durable epoxy resin construction, the ROCK-on
speakers can withstand the demanding outdoor elements.
Granite-52 is a pair of rock speakers with a 5 1/4 inch woofer and a ½ inch tweeter. They serve as your left
and right speakers and have an amazing frequency response that is unmatched by any other rock speaker.
They produce a crisp, clean, and accurate audiophile sound.
The ROCK-on subwoofer, the Granite-10D, features high power crossovers that reduce distortions and
deliver pure sound that blends in with nature. The Granite-10D brings bass to your outdoor space, something
that is greatly needed in today's rock speaker market. Granite-10D's port is "S" shaped so water cannot get
trapped inside. We have tested and retested our ROCK-on speakers to ensure they are up to par with our
reputable line of subs. Combined with the Granite-52 speakers which have a matching finish, you can turn
any backyard into an entertainment center.
ROCK-on outdoor speakers are the ideal choice for listening to music in the garden, by the pool, in the yard,
or on the patio.

Safety Instructions

Safety First
This documentation contains general safety, installation, and operating instructions for the ROCK-
on series. It is important to read this user's manual before attempting to use these products. Pay
particular attention to the safety instructions.
Symbols Explained:
Appears on the component to indicate the presence of uninsulated,
dangerous voltage inside the enclosure – voltage that may be
sufficient to constitute a risk of shock.
Calls attention to a procedure, practice, condition or the like that, if
not correctly performed or adhered to, could result in injury or death.
Calls attention to a procedure, practice, condition or the like that, if not
correctly performed or adhered to, could result in damage to or
destruction of part or all of the product.
Note:
Calls attention to information that is essential to highlight.
